After making reservations at another hotel at a considerably higher room rate, we were directed to the Hampton Inn by a recommendation from a helpful person at the Lackland booking office. Yes it was 3 miles farther, but the rate was 40% less and we weren't planning on staying in the room all that much anyway. Good choice to switch.
The room was a little small (not Hong Kong small mind you, but definitely small for Texas) but in pretty good condition. The location was quite good - easy access to and from I410, and a variety of restaurants nearby. The hotel staff were very friendly and helpful. Housekeeping was a little on the lax side, but not enough to warrant a full-blown complaint.
Suggestions for hotel: 1) Improve public Internet access, or limit its use to allow people to get online and take care of the necessities (airline check-in for instance). 2) Maybe a little more quality control and checking up on the housekeeping staff.
All in all, though, a pretty good deal for the price we got.

Our family of 4 stayed at this hotel in early November. We have stayed at many Hampton Inns across the U.S., and have typically been very pleased. However, this particular one was not up to Hampton standards.
The rooms were small, as all the reviews suggested. No issues with this. However, the toilet in our room was dirty when we first arrived. The bathtub faucet leaked and the tub did not drain well at all. Also, our room was a bit stuffy. Our room was at the end of the hall, so perhaps the ventilation was poor.
On a positive note, the staff was very friendly. I had my young child with me at breakfast, and one of the staff helped me by bringing my food to a table for me. She also served us juice & milk so that I would not have to return to the breakfast area with my young child (my hands were full).
